
Paislee Shultis, 4-year-old reported missing in 2019, found alive under staircase, police say
CBSN
A girl who was 4 years old when she was reported missing in 2019 has been found, police in New York announced Tuesday. Authorities said they discovered Paislee Shultis under a staircase in a home with her non-custodial parents.
Shultis was first reported missing from Cayuga Heights in New York three years ago. At the time, authorities believed she was taken by Kimberly Cooper and Kirk Shultis Jr., her non-custodial parents, the Saugerties Police Department said in a statement.
Police said they obtained a search warrant on Monday for a home in Saugerties after they were told that a child was being held "within a hidden location" at the residence. The owner, who was not identified, told police he did not know where the child was, saying he hadn't seen her since she went missing in 2019.

In the past year, over 135 million passengers traveled to the U.S. from other countries. To infectious disease experts, that represents 135 million chances for an outbreak to begin. To identify and stop the next potential pandemic, government disease detectives have been discreetly searching for viral pathogens in wastewater from airplanes. Experts are worried that these efforts may not be enough.
